Transaction 28962b9590fbf06fc29c75e87cce817b5199b3f6f37f42e545926dfc3e7136eb

1 Input
1 Outputs
  • 28962b9590fbf06fc29c75e87cce817b5199b3f6f37f42e545926dfc3e7136eb:0
  • value  9178079
    address  13a6kR9C4Fw7Xjyoeen4jkjEoVTKK4aD2L